Abstract
Abstract Context The clinical relevance of etiologic concordance and temporal presentation in bilateral adrenal masses remains poorly defined, creating uncertainty in diagnostic evaluation and management. Objective To characterize the etiologic spectrum of bilateral adrenal masses, evaluate patterns by concordance and synchronicity, and identify predictors of discordance and malignant or pheochromocytoma contralateral lesions. Design Retrospective cohort study (2010–2025). Setting Tertiary referral center. Participants Adults with bilateral adrenal masses. Main Outcome Measures Etiology, concordance, synchronicity, interval to contralateral lesion, and factors associated with discordance and malignant or pheochromocytoma contralateral lesions. Results Among 1,035 patients (median age 59.6 years; 51% women), 85% had concordant and 15% discordant etiologies. Concordant cases were predominantly bilateral benign cortical lesions (76%), whereas discordant cases were heterogeneous (benign 35%, malignant 31%, indeterminate 34%). Presentation was synchronous in 84% and asynchronous in 16%, with a median interval of 45 months (IQR 15–87). Asynchronous disease was associated with higher discordance (23% vs 13%, P=0.001) and greater prevalence of malignant lesions (bilateral malignant: 17% vs 7%; discordant malignant: 8% vs 4%; overall P<0.001). Among asynchronous cases, shorter interval to contralateral lesion (<2 vs ≥5 years) was independently associated with malignant or pheochromocytoma etiology (adjusted OR 2.63, 95% CI 1.01–6.85), as was larger tumor size (adjusted OR 1.06 per mm, 95% CI 1.02–1.09). Conclusions Most bilateral adrenal masses are benign and concordant; however, discordant or asynchronous disease identifies a higher-risk subgroup enriched for malignancy. Early contralateral lesion development and larger tumor size are key risk factors.
